Tephroseris subfrigida (Kom.) Holub
Publ. & Syn.Holub, Folia Geobot. Phytotax. 8: 174 (1973). - Senecio subfrigidus Kom., Fl. Kamtschatka 3: 169 (1930). Holotype (LE): Russian Far East: Kamtchatka, the 'Cross' ('Crest') Mountain near the village Tigilya, 20. Aug. 1848, leg. Levitsky.
NotesMurray and Elven: The morphological (and geographical) limit between Tephroseris frigida and T. subfrigida in Chukotka is not entirely clear.
Chromosomes48 (2x, x = 24). - Far East (N). - At least three reports.
GeographyAmphi-Beringian (W): RFE ALA.
